The Branding of Right-Wing Activism

About The Book

From the start of Barack Obama's presidency in 2009 conservative populist groups began fomenting political fractiousness dissent and surprising electoral success. The Tea Party was one of the major characters driving this story changing the tone tenor and shape of the political landscape one that this book sees as a product of media branding. Beyond the creation of the Tea Party this project also investigates what the mass-mediated construction of the Tea Party tells us about the current media and cultural moment specifically the role of journalism in a Web 2.0 age and contemporary American notions of democracy citizenship and belonging.
